Output dd3428c713f2eb2b3d012fedec88e78add80a4d84753739b5eb5f9b9319320b1:0

value
349860
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5654dde430c2dac7d3b219bba1b6e3d5619e744c OP_EQUAL
address
39ZVhgpAGU4hLoV7b3EM1MAWuu4hpyFRzA
transaction
dd3428c713f2eb2b3d012fedec88e78add80a4d84753739b5eb5f9b9319320b1
spent
true